Dbeibeh stresses the need for a constitutional rule to be fair to all and not made to exclude or empower people

The Prime Minister of the National Unity Government, Abdul Hamid Dabeibeh, stressed today, Thursday, the need for the constitutional rule to be fair to all and not made to exclude people or empower others, calling for other alternatives in case the delay continues in its issuance.

This came during Dbeibeh’s meeting with the heads of a number of political parties within the partisan network, and they reviewed their political vision for the current situation of the country, how to push the electoral process forward, and to issue a new regulation for the law on organizing parties in line with the developments taking place.
